This Certificate Programme in Autonomous Vehicles: Connectivity Analysis equips participants with a deep understanding of the crucial role connectivity plays in the successful operation of self-driving cars. You'll gain practical skills in analyzing communication protocols, network architectures, and data management systems vital for autonomous vehicle functionality.
The programme's learning outcomes include mastering various aspects of V2X communication, analyzing real-time data from diverse sources, and understanding the challenges of latency and security in autonomous driving systems. Participants will also develop proficiency in using specialized software tools for connectivity analysis and simulation of autonomous vehicle networks.
